Circular
paving for the entryway of the Hannon Library at Southern Oregon
University, Ashland, Oregon. The design is made up of three overlapping
images: the looping curves that rotate around the perimeter are
a diagram of wind patterns on the Earth's surface; the central
spiral motif is from an astrophysics computer model of spiral
arm galaxy information; the closely spaced lines that fan out
around the circumference is a pattern from fluid mechanics (physics).
The
border is a classical motif found on a mosaic fragment from
the Middle East. |
